My OB recommended an amino as well, but when I conferred with my maternal-fetal medicine specialist (who would do the amnio), he asked if there were any terms under which I would terminate a pregnancy. Since there weren't in my case, he said for me he didn't feel like an amino was worth it. There is a small risk of miscarriage with amnio, and ultrasounds, particularly when combined with the simple quad screen or Maternity 21 test, can determine risk or Trisomy disorders, etc. Since I'd already had six losses due to other crazy situations on my body, I went that route, and kept my risk of loss as low as possible.

I really wouldn't do an amnio if it's not an absolute necessity. My pregnancy was also high risk and was talked into getting the amnio even though I didn't deem it that necessary since I was already at 31 weeks. I was horrified when my Water broke two hours after the amnio. They held off delivering my son for a week until his vitals started deteriorating.

He was in the NICU for five weeks with a multitude of problems. He is a very healthy boy now with no long term effects. However, I think his birth and first few months of life wouldn't have been so traumatic if I would had been more persistent against the amnio being done. I truly think it was the primary cause of my early labor, which led to all the other problems we had to overcome.
